Under many circumstances encoder not bad, but simply because of interference, resulting wave pattern is not good, resulting in the count are not allowed. Ask how to judge?
The encoder is a precision component, mainly because the encoder around interference more serious, such as: Are there large motors, welders frequent starting to cause interference, whether the same pipeline and power line transmission.
Choose what kind of output is also very important for immunity, interference with general reverse output signal is better, namely A + ~ A-, B + ~ B-, Z + ~ Z-, wherein power is supplied to eight lines, and not five lines (of zero). Reverse signal with a transmission in the cable is symmetric, by interference, in the receiving apparatus may be further increased Analyzing (e.g., use of a signal receiving apparatus A, B signal 90 ° phase difference, to read the level of 10, 11 when 01,00 four states, is counted as a valid pulse, this scheme can effectively improve anti-jamming performance (count accurately)).

① exclusion (leaving the area, closed, isolated) interference source, ② The mechanical play is determined whether the accumulated error, the control system determines whether or ③ The encoder interface circuitry and mismatch (wrong selection encoder); ①②③ method attempts after failures the phenomenon of exclusion can be a preliminary judge, if not exclude the need for further analysis.
The simplest way to determine whether the encoder itself is the fault of exclusion. Specific methods of elimination are: replaced with a same type of encoder up, if the same fault phenomenon, can basically rule out an encoder failure, because the two encoders simultaneously faulty small probability events may be small, can seen as 0. If replacement of the same type encoder up, immediately rule out the failure phenomenon can be determined is the basic encoder failure.
